Silver Tower

Author: Dale Brown
It is 1992 and Silver Tower is America’s first permanent space station, used in defence against intercontinental ballistic missiles. As the Middle East war between Iran and Iraq escalates, the Russians and American’s are drawn into the first limited nuclear war in space…..Read More
